T3 Communications Call Forwarding: Let’s Get Started!

Call Forwarding Variable:

  • Dial *72
  • Listen for dial tone
  • Dial your forwarding number.
  • You will hear a confirmation tone.

Deactivate Call Forwarding Variable:

  • Dial *73
  • Once you hear the confirmation tone, the feature is deactivated.

Remote Access Call Forwarding:

  • Dial your Remote Access Call Forwarding Number:
    • SW Florida 239-333-2250
    • Polk County 863-332-1050
    • Toll-Free 866-947-6404
  • Enter your forwarding number followed by #.
  • Enter your personal identification number (PIN) followed by the # sign. (If you need to obtain your PIN# call the TB Communications Helpdesk at 877-333-8127)
  • Enter feature code *72; you will hear a stutter dial tone.
  • You will hear two beeps confirming your number is forwarded.

Change or Remove Forwarding:

    • Repeat all steps listed above before entering the feature code
    • Dial *73
    • You will hear two beeps confirming that your call forwarding has been turned off.
